Como transformar uma ideia em software: da demanda do cliente ao MVP com Product Discovery
- maio 7, 2025
- Diego Gualtieri
- 7:07 pm
A maioria dos projetos de software falha não por problemas técnicos, mas por não compreender corretamente a necessidade real do cliente ou do usuário final. Antes de escrever a primeira linha de código, é fundamental mergulhar fundo na dor, nos objetivos e no contexto da solução.
É aqui que entra o Product Discovery, uma abordagem estratégica para garantir que você está construindo o produto certo, antes de se preocupar em construir certo o produto.
Neste artigo, explico como transformar uma demanda em uma proposta comercial robusta e dar os primeiros passos para o desenvolvimento de um software de sucesso.
O que é Product Discovery?
O Product Discovery é um processo de descoberta estruturado para entender:
Quem são os usuários
Quais são seus problemas reais
Que soluções fazem sentido
O que vale a pena priorizar
Esse processo ajuda equipes de tecnologia e produto a saírem do achismo e construírem com base em dados, empatia e validação contínua.
Etapas do processo: da escuta ao MVP
1. Alinhamento inicial
Tudo começa com uma conversa clara:
Quais são os objetivos do cliente?
Que problema ele deseja resolver?
Que resultados espera atingir?
Neste momento, envolvemos todos os stakeholders e mapeamos as primeiras hipóteses e restrições.
2. Pesquisa e análise
Antes de propor uma solução:
Entrevistamos usuários ou potenciais clientes
Coletamos dados de uso (quando existentes)
Estudamos concorrentes e benchmarks
Mapeamos fluxos e personas
3. Ideação
Agora é hora de criar hipóteses de solução. Nesta fase, surgem wireframes, fluxos visuais, protótipos em baixa fidelidade e debates sobre o que entregar primeiro.
4. Validação
As ideias precisam ser testadas antes de ganhar código:
Apresentamos protótipos a usuários reais
Coletamos feedback
Avaliamos aceitação e riscos
5. Definição do MVP
O Produto Mínimo Viável é a menor versão funcional que entrega valor ao usuário com o menor esforço possível.
Aqui priorizamos:
O que resolve a principal dor?
O que precisa estar pronto para que o produto funcione?
O que pode esperar para futuras versões?
Estruturando a proposta comercial
Com o Discovery em mãos, criamos uma proposta realista, técnica e orientada a valor. O documento deve conter:
Escopo claro (funcionalidades e limites)
MVP definido
Timeline e roadmap
Equipe necessária
Metodologia de trabalho (Scrum, Sprints, Kanban)
Critérios de sucesso
Valor e formas de pagamento
Evolução contínua após o MVP
O MVP não é o fim, é o começo.
A partir dele, continuamos:
Coletando dados de uso
Entrevistando usuários
Corrigindo falhas
Iterando com base no que funciona
Esse ciclo valida hipóteses com rapidez, ajusta o produto ao mercado e evita desperdício de tempo e dinheiro.
Ferramentas e técnicas que uso no processo
Design Thinking e Mapas de Empatia para entender o usuário
Lean Inception para alinhar o time sobre o MVP
Figma / Whimsical para prototipação rápida
Notion / ClickUp / Trello para organizar aprendizados
Metodologias Ágeis como Scrum ou Kanban na execução
Feedback contínuo com entrevistas curtas, surveys ou testes moderados
Conclusão
Antes de pensar em código, pense em valor real para o cliente.
Antes de apresentar uma proposta comercial, busque clareza sobre o problema e o impacto esperado.
Quem entende a dor, propõe com confiança.
Quem valida ideias antes de desenvolver, economiza tempo, dinheiro e reputação.
No fim, mais do que software, estamos criando soluções que funcionam na vida real.
E você?
Está planejando tirar uma ideia do papel? Ou tem um cliente que ainda não sabe bem o que precisa, mas quer uma proposta?
Fale comigo, posso te mostrar como esse processo funciona na prática.
Gostou do conteúdo? Entre em contato comigo pela seção contatos. Vai ser um prazer trocar ideias com você.